A compact studio in Tuinzigt, Breda

This studio on Beekstraat is a compact home in a lively part of Breda. At €250,000, the asking price is 36% below the neighbourhood average of €392,755, a keen entry point for a buyer. The 38 m² floor area is smaller than the typical home in the area, so it's a space that asks for clever use. For more context, have a look at other studios in Breda.

Tuinzigt: a mixed neighbourhood with strong opinions

Tuinzigt is a dense urban neighbourhood with over 7,800 residents and a very high address density. It's a place of contrasts: one resident calls it a "Working-class neighbourhood" and says "I myself quite like living here", while another describes it as an "Unsafe Neighbourhood" with a troubling incident. A third review is titled "Mediocre neighbourhood" with the comment "I wouldn't buy a house in Tuinzigt myself." Based on four reviews, the average score is 4.46 out of 10. The area has many single-person households and a young population. For more on the area, see the neighbourhood Tuinzigt.

Daily life on Beekstraat

For your morning bread, Ekoplaza is on your doorstep, and Albert Heijn is just around the corner. Jumbo is a couple of streets away. Kbs De Weerijs primary school is also on your doorstep, while the Michaël college secondary school is a ten-minute walk. The municipality Breda offers a wide range of amenities within easy reach.

Is €250,000 a fair price for this studio?

The asking price of €250,000 is 36% below the average asking price in Tuinzigt (€392,755) and also below the median of €375,000. However, the studio is smaller than average at 38 m². Given the low price per square metre compared to the neighbourhood average of €4,617/m², it is priced keenly for a compact home.

What is the energy label and what does it mean?

The energy label is F, which is poor. In the neighbourhood, most homes have better labels: 25.7% have A+, 28.6% have A, and only 22.9% have D or lower. With label F, you can expect high heating costs. It is worth checking if any insulation improvements are possible.

How is the neighbourhood Tuinzigt?

Tuinzigt is a very urban neighbourhood with a high density of addresses. Resident reviews are mixed: one calls it a 'Working-class neighbourhood' and likes living there, while another describes it as 'Unsafe' and a third calls it 'Mediocre'. The average review score is 4.46 out of 10. The area has many young adults and single-person households.

What shops and schools are nearby?

Ekoplaza is 229 m away, Albert Heijn 471 m, and Jumbo 649 m. Primary school Kbs De Weerijs is 249 m away, and secondary school Michaël college is 905 m. A GP and a park are both about 600 m away.

How far is the train station?

The nearest train station is 2.1 km away, which is about a 25-minute walk or a short cycle.

What is the crime rate in Tuinzigt?

In the most recent data, there were 509 total crimes reported in the neighbourhood. This is a relatively high number, but it reflects the dense urban character of the area.
